Wintertime Weather Condition Considerations



When winter season rolls in, just how prepared is your roof covering for the difficulties it brings? Snow, ice, and freezing temperature levels can take a toll on your roof's stability.

Initially, look for any existing damages prior to the cool sets in. Search for missing roof shingles, splits, or leakages; resolving these concerns now can save you from expensive repair work later.

Next, consider the weight of snow. Accumulation can cause sagging or perhaps structural failing. If you live in a region susceptible to heavy snowfall, it's important to invest in a roof covering rake. Consistently getting rid of snow off your roof helps stop these problems.

Last but not least, examine your attic for proper insulation and air flow. A well-insulated attic room helps prevent warm loss, minimizing the possibilities of ice formation on your roof covering.

Spring Maintenance Essentials



After winter months's extreme grasp loosens, it's time to give your roofing some focus.

Springtime is the excellent period for a detailed assessment to ensure your roof covering awaits the warmer months in advance. Start by looking for any kind of noticeable damage, like missing shingles or fractured ceramic tiles. If you identify any problems, address them promptly to stop leakages.

Next, eliminate particles, such as fallen leaves and branches, that may have built up on your roofing and in your rain gutters.

Clogged up rain gutters can lead to water pooling, which can harm your roof covering and home's structure. Cleansing them out will certainly aid route water circulation and safeguard your property.

Examine your roofing's flashing and seals around smokeshafts and vents. If they look worn or damaged, re-caulking may be needed to maintain a water tight seal.

Finally, take into consideration setting up an expert examination. A specialist can find prospective problems you could miss and provide recommendations tailored to your roofing system type.

Summertime and Autumn Preparations



As the summertime sunlight blazes and leaves begin to change, it's critical to prepare your roofing system for the approaching months.

Beginning by examining your roofing system for any damages triggered by the intense sunlight or storms. Search for split tiles, loosened ceramic tiles, or any signs of wear. Don't fail to remember to check your rain gutters; they need to be free from debris to make certain proper drain during fall rainfalls.

If you have trees near your home, trim back branches that may fall or scrub against your roofing system in storms.

As fall strategies, watch on the fallen leaves. Accumulation can trap moisture, leading to mold and rot. Routinely removing your roofing and rain gutters will certainly assist stop these concerns.

Lastly, schedule a specialist evaluation if you see any type of substantial damage or if you just desire peace of mind.

Taking these positive actions will certainly make sure that your roofing stays solid and durable through the summer warm and autumn rains, saving you from costly repairs down the line.
